ROMAINS, Jules. Mort de quelqu'un. Paris: G. Crès, 1927. 4° (242 x 182mm). 24 etchings in the text after Maurice Asselin (one or two light spots at the beginning). Mauve and black morocco by Georges Adenis, inlaid cross of cream morocco gilt on both covers, on the upper cover a floral wreath with gouged out dots and circles painted blue, white, green and silver, title painted in white, original wrappers bound in (a few letters of title a little rubbed), in a mauve half morocco chemise and slipcase. NO.313 OF 300 COPIES on papier de Rives of an edition of 350 copies.
